ISLAMABAD: (APP) Pakistan and Bahrain Tuesday agreed to further enhance their economic cooperation.

The understanding to this effect was reached during a meetingof Speaker National Assembly Sardar Ayaz Sadiq with King of Bahrain Hamad bin Isa Al Khalifa in Bahrain, Radio Pakistan reported.

Speaking on the occasion, the Speaker said Pakistan was continuing its role for long-term progress and stability in the Gulf States.

King Hamad bin Isa Al Khalifa reciprocated by saying that Bahrain highly valued its fraternal relations with Pakistan.

He said the people and Government of Bahrain always feel happy to see a prosperous Pakistan.

Speaking on the occasion, Pakistan’s Ambassador to Bahrain Javed Malik said a delegation of Bahrainian traders and investors would visit Pakistan in January next year in pursuance of the two countries pledge to enhance economic cooperation.

He said the King of Bahrain had shown interest in JF 17 Thunder plane and arrangements had been made for exhibiting the plane in Bahrain Air show.
